Donald Trump has given conflicting answers to whether he will attempt to run for a third term in 2028. At first he said he hadn't really thought about it, but then went on to say he would be allowed to run as vice-president in 2028 if he wanted to. When pressed by a reporter asking whether he would rule out running for a third term, he said cryptically: I mean you'll have to tell me.' Later in the interview, however, he said he would rule out running as vice-president, saying: 'I think it's too cute. I think the people wouldn't like that'
